ALEXANDRIA, Va., March 26 -- United States Patent no. 12,257,207, issued on March 25, was assigned to OTIVIO AS (Oslo, Norway).

"Medical pressure therapy device and components thereof" was invented by Jonas Elderstiern (Oslo, Norway), Hannes Ulvegard (Oslo, Norway), Ronny Brakhya (Oslo, Norway), Robert Axelsson (Oslo, Norway), Juho Laasanen (Oslo, Norway), Iacob Mathiesen (Oslo, Norway) and Arnar Kristjansson (Oslo, Norway).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A pressure therapy device includes a pressure chamber, an inflatable padding, a seal, and a positioning mechanism.
